Brad Daugherty to remain with ESPN, but moving over to basketball

ESPN

ESPN announced on Wednesday that NASCAR analyst and former NBA player Brad Daugherty will remain with the network, but move over to an NBA and college basketball analyst.

Daugherty joined the NASCAR on ESPN’s broadcast booth in 2007. He is part owner of JTG Daugherty Racing, which owns the No. 47 Chevrolet SS driven by AJ Allmendinger.

“I’m ecstatic about having the opportunity to remain a part of the ESPN family,” said Daugherty in a statement. “I thoroughly look forward to working with the talented individuals and crews that bring basketball into millions of homes on ESPN throughout the season."

The network says that Daugherty will start his new role in the “beginning of November,” but didn’t mention whether he’d still remain on the NASCAR broadcasts for the remaining three races.
